You may obtain a copy of the License at * * http://www.apache.org/licenses/LICENSE-2.0 * * Unless required by applicable law or agreed to in writing, software * distributed under the License is distributed on an "AS IS" BASIS, * W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ied. * See the License for the specific language governing permissions and * limitations under the License. */ package org.apache.hadoop.hdfs.server.datanode.fsdataset.impl; /** * Tracks information about failure of a data volume. */ final class VolumeFailureInfo { private final String failedStorageLocation; private final long failureDate; private final long estimatedCapacityLost; /** * Creates a new VolumeFailureInfo, when the capacity lost from this volume * failure is unknown. Typically, this means the volume failed immediately at * startup, so there was never a chance to query its capacity. * * @param failedStorageLocation storage location that has failed * @param failureDate date/time of failure in milliseconds since epoch */ public VolumeFailureInfo(String failedStorageLocation, long failureDate) { this(failedStorageLocation, failureDate, 0); } /** * Creates a new VolumeFailureInfo. * * @param failedStorageLocation storage location that has failed * @param failureDate date/time of failure in milliseconds since epoch * @param estimatedCapacityLost estimate of capacity lost in bytes */ public VolumeFailureInfo(String failedStorageLocation, long failureDate, long estimatedCapacityLost) { this.failedStorageLocation = failedStorageLocation; this.failureDate = failureDate; this.estimatedCapacityLost = estimatedCapacityLost; } /** * Returns the storage location that has failed. * * @return storage location that has failed */ public String getFailedStorageLocation() { return this.failedStorageLocation; } /** * Returns date/time of failure * * @return date/time of failure in milliseconds since epoch */ public long getFailureDate() { return this.failureDate; } /** * Returns estimate of capacity lost. This is said to be an estimate, because * in some cases it's impossible to know the capacity of the volume, such as if * we never had a chance to query its capacity before the failure occurred. * * @return estimate of capacity lost in bytes */ public long getEstimatedCapacityLost() { return this.estimatedCapacityLost; } }
